    Okay some Championship dates.

    First home game.....Sat...Aug 5th..... Huddersfield (Warnock).

    First away game.....Sat...Aug 12th.....Watford.

    Second home game.....Sat...Aug 19th .....Southampton.

    Sat ...Sept 16th.....Preston... away.

    Sat...Dec 23rd.....Birmingham...Home.

    Tues...Dec 26th...(Boxing Day).....Cardiff...Away.

    Fri...Dec 29th...Southampton...Away.

    Mon...Jan 1st...(New Years Day).....Watford...Home.

    Sat...Mar 16th...Preston...Home.

    Fri...Mar 29th...(Good Friday).....Norwich...Away.

    Mon...Apr 1st...(Easter Monday).....Bristol City...Home.

    Sat...May 4th...(Last Game).....Hull,.,,Home.


    Good for Argyle this year....First and last games at Home.

    Saturday before Christmas at home.

    New years day at Home.

    Easter Monday at Home.

    More Championship financial capers: the owners of WBA, whose Premiership parachute payments are coming to an end, have put the club up for sale at £60m. They paid £200m for it but have eased the pain somewhat by borrowing money from the club which they haven’t repaid.
